Spider-Proofing Tips: Long-Term Protection Strategies
To implement long-term protection against spiders, consider professional sealing services that address both entry points and existing cracks. Experienced professionals utilize specialized equipment and eco-friendly solutions to ensure comprehensive spider infestation prevention, whether in residential or commercial settings. Effective spider-proofing involves identifying and sealing potential entryways, such as gaps around pipes, vents, and windows, effectively cutting off their access to your space.
In addition to physical barriers, professional treatments may include residual pesticides applied in strategic areas, offering ongoing protection against spiders and other pests. Regular maintenance visits can also be scheduled to check for new cracks or openings, ensuring your property remains spider-free over time.
